Let’s peek at pricing.
Feature | OptimizePress | Wishpond |
---|---|---|
Starting Price | One-time payment of around $99 | Monthly plans starting at $49 |
Free Trial | No free trial available | Free trial for 14 days |
Key Features | Landing pages, funnels, and membership | Landing pages, A/B testing, and email marketing |
So, it’s clear—OptimizePress is a one-time investment, whereas Wishpond works on a subscription model. Which is better? It boils down to your needs and comfort level. If you don’t want to deal with ongoing fees, OptimizePress could be your jam.

What Is Wishpond?
Wishpond is a comprehensive toolbox for online marketing that extends beyond landing pages.
It combines a variety of features like pop-ups, email marketing, and contest management.
If you’re interested in running promotions to build your email list, Wishpond shines here. Its subscription plans start at $49 per month with a handy 14-day free trial.
You can whip up landing pages quickly and run successful marketing campaigns without a tech degree.
What’s particularly cool is how it manages large bursts of traffic easily, thanks to its cloud infrastructure, perfect for those get-rich-quick product launches.

Alternatives
Looking for options beyond OptimizePress and Wishpond? You’re in good company. Many businesses are on the hunt for effective digital marketing tools that fit their specific needs. Let’s dive into a few alternatives.
Leadpages
First up is Leadpages. It’s renowned for its user-friendly interface and extensive template library. You can whip up landing pages in no time.
Leadpages shines with its drag-and-drop builder, which feels simple enough.
But it doesn’t stop there. You also get A/B testing features, which are perfect for figuring out what converts better.
Pricing starts at approximately $37 per month, which is competitive. If you’re just starting your marketing journey, it might be worth checking out.
Unbounce
Next, let’s chat about Unbounce. This platform focuses heavily on creating landing pages tailored for high conversions.
Unbounce has a pretty slick feature called Smart Traffic, which optimizes the landing pages based on visitor behavior.
That’s like having an extra pair of eyes on your site all the time.
Prices begin around $90 per month, making it a more premium option. But if you’re serious about maximizing conversions, that investment could pay off.
HubSpot
And don’t forget HubSpot. While it’s a full-blown CRM, its marketing tools are hard to ignore.
You get landing pages, email marketing, and a whole suite of analytics.
What’s nifty is the free tier that lets you dip your toes without commitment.
However, if you dive deeper, expect pricing to rise steeply.

Key Takeaways
- Different Target Audiences: OptimizePress is tailored for WordPress users, focusing on landing pages and sales funnels, while Wishpond offers an all-in-one marketing suite perfect for lead generation and contests.
- Pricing Models: OptimizePress requires a one-time payment of around $99, appealing to those who prefer to avoid monthly fees. In contrast, Wishpond operates on a subscription model starting at $49 per month, which may be more budget-friendly for businesses that prefer lower initial costs.
- Ease of Use: While OptimizePress has a learning curve due to its robust features, Wishpond features a more intuitive dashboard, making it easier for beginners to navigate and launch campaigns quickly.
- Feature Comparison: OptimizePress provides an array of customizable templates and split testing functionalities, ideal for focused landing pages. Wishpond includes diverse tools like email marketing and pop-ups, enabling broader campaign strategies.
- Performance and Support: OptimizePress users report potential speed issues and variable customer support. Conversely, Wishpond generally handles traffic spikes well, but also faces critiques regarding response times from customer support.
